Front End Sheet Metal Repairs - Front Side
Member Section
S-MAX/Galaxy 2006.5 (02/2006-)
Removal and Installation
General Equipment
Removal
WARNING:
Due to the positions of inner reinforcements, it is very important that the dimensions
quoted for the separating cuts at positions 1 and 3 on the inner side member are
accurately met.
The rear separating cuts must not be made on the existing laser weld seams. The
indicated distances at positions 2 and 4 must be satisfied in the event of a partial
replacement.

1. General information
Necessary removal work: Bumper, hood,
fender, hood closing panel, headlamps and
crossmember with crash elements.
2. Overview of cutting options
1. Inside of the member at the front (right-
hand side)
2. Inside of the member at the rear (right-
hand side)
3. Inside of the member at the front (left-
hand side)
4. Inside of the member at the rear (left-
hand side)
3. Inner side member
1. Separating cut.
2. Mill out the spot welds.
Installation
NOTE: Before resistance spot welding of body panels with a total panel thickness of 3 mm
and greater, the welding equipment instructions contained in sub-section 501-25 must be
followed.
